"comiño" meaning in Galician

See comiño in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: [koˈmiɲʊ] Forms: comiños [plural]
Etymology: From Latin cuminum, from Ancient Greek κύμινον (kúminon), a Semitic borrowing ultimately to be traced to Akkadian 𒂵𒈬𒉡 (Ú.GAMUN /⁠kamūnu⁠/, “cumin”).
